Class-9 chapter-Atom and Molecules

Ancient thoughts about 'atom': The idea about the divisibility of matter was given by Indian and Greek philosophers around 500 BC. The smallest indivisible particle was called ‘parman’ or 'atom' in Greek).

Laws of chemical combination (based on experiments)

  • Law of conservation of mass. Mass can neither be created nor destroyed or in any chemical reaction, the total mass of the reactants is equal to the total mass of the products

For example, for the reaction,

AgNO 3 (aq)+NaCl(aq)→AgCl(s)+NaNO 3 (aq)

Total mass of AgNO 3 (aq) + NaCl(aq) = Total mass of AgCl(s) + NaNO 3 (aq).

  • Law of constant proportions. A chemical compound is always made up of two or more atoms of same or different elements combined together in the same fixed proportion by mass. For example, H 2 O always contains H and O in the fixed ratio of 1:8 by mass.

Properties of Atoms

  • Atom : An atom is the smallest particle of an element, which may or may not be able to exist freely. It is, however, the smallest particle that takes part in a chemical reaction.
  • Size of atoms : Atoms are so small in size that they cannot be seen even under a microscope. Their radii are of the order of 10 -10 m (1 nm-10 -9 m).
  • How do atoms exist? Atoms of most of the elements exist in the combined state (as H 2 , O2, etc. or H 2 O, NH 3 etc.) or as ions in the aqueous solution (as H + , Cu 2+ , Ag + , etc.).
  • Symbols of atoms: Short hand method of representing full name of an element is called its symbol. It is first capital letter or first capital letter and another small letter from the full name. For example, carbon (C), cobalt (Co), chlorine (CI), copper (Cu, from Latin name, cuprum).
  • Atomic mass unit (amu) or unified mass (u): It is 1/12 th of the mass of an atom of carbon-12 isotope
  • Atomic mass: Atomic mass of an element is the average relative mass of its atoms as compared with mass of carbon-12 isotope taken as 12 units.
  • Molecule: A molecule is the smallest particle of an element or a compound, which is capable of free existence.
  • Atomicity: The number of atoms present in one molecule of the substance is called its atomicity. Thus, we have monoatomic, diatomic, triatomic, tetratomic or polyatomic molecules
  • Some molecules of elements: Monoatomic = He, Ne, Na, Al, Fe etc. Diatomic = H 2 , O 2 , N 2 etc. Triatomic = O 3 . Tetratomic = P 4 .
  • Some molecules of compounds: Diatomic = HCI, CO etc. Triatomic = H 2 O, SO 2 , CO 2 .
